Abstract:In order to reduce the time of large power system power flow computation, the study of power flow computation method for reducing power grid is much more significant. But, the existing method of Ward is used to the reduce grid and different result as the original grid is got. Aiming at this condition, an improved DC power flow computation method is presented in reduced power system. Based on the basis of present study results, the DC power flow computation method based on power transfer distribution factor is deduced. The Ward technology is used to reduce the power grid. Combining with the two parts, the power flow computation method for reduction grid based on power transfer distribution factor is given. Simulation results show that experimental result has high precision, and it can be applied in the power flow computation for the reduced power grid and power flow forecast and so on.
